Teen Joao Fonseca ousts Ruud to reach French Open quarter-finals as Zverev cruises into quarters

TL;DR Summary
Brazilian 19-year-old Joao Fonseca defeated Casper Ruud in four sets to reach the French Open quarter-finals, cementing his title credentials after a previous win over Novak Djokovic; fellow teens Rafael Jodar and Jakub Mensik also reached the last eight, while Alexander Zverev beat Jesper de Jong in straight sets to advance, with the draw opening up as Sinner and Djokovic were eliminated early.
